CECIL v. STATE

No. 5021.

350 S.W.2d 614 (1961)

Belton CECIL, Appellant, v. STATE of Arkansas, Appellee.

Supreme Court of Arkansas.

November 6,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Donald Poe, Waldron, for appellant.

J. Frank Holt, Atty. Gen, by Sam H. Boyce, Asst. Atty. Gen, for appellee.


ROBINSON, Justice.

Appellant, Belton Cecil, appeals from a conviction of a misdemeanor, for which he was fined $99. He was charged in an information filed by the prosecuting attorney with the offense of "allowing a fire to escape." It is further alleged in the information that he allowed the fire to escape from his control after having built said fire and permitted it to spread to the lands of Lehman Gilley.
